
“Everything that is outside is inside”
What if we could peek into our collective unconscious?
What stories unfold when we close our eyes?
“Everything that is outside is inside” starts from the observation of the body as an archive and a permeable surface. The piece explores the relationship between presence, absence, and memory, crossing movement, scenic elements, sound, and text, in a sensory composition designed for intimate spaces. It invites the audience to actively listen to what pulses in silence, to what moves at the edge of perception.
